What the job involves

  • Ads Targeting ML engineers are focused on designing and implementing ML systems and solutions for improving targeting products
  • The team’s projects involve building large-scale offline & online retrieval systems across several dimensions to improve contextual & behavioral targeting for targeting products
  • As a senior machine learning engineer in the ads targeting core team, you will execute our mission to automate targeting and deliver the most relevant audiences to advertisers under the right context with data and ML-driven solutions
  • Own end-to-end execution of ML-based targeting products like smart targeting expansion, keyword targeting, auto targeting, user lookalikes etc
  • Own offline & online experimentation of ML models for improving targeting products to drive advertiser outcomes
  • Research, implement, test, and launch new model architectures for retrieval using deep learning (GNNs, transformers, two tower models) with a focus on improving advertiser outcomes
  • Drive technical roadmaps and lead day to day project execution, and contribute meaningfully to team vision and strategy
  • Work on large scale data systems, backend services and product integration
  • Collaborate closely with multiple stakeholders cross product, engineering, research and marketing

Our take

Reddit is a website that facilitates thousands of message board communities, known as subreddits, with an aim to promote authentic human connection. There are more than 100,000 communities on Reddit, covering everything, from food, entertainment, sports, and books, to more niche topics that cater for very specific audiences.

The simple platform is used by more than 52 million people a day and attracts over 50 billion monthly views. While these are impressive numbers, they do pale in comparison with social media giants Facebook and Twitter, however, Reddit distinguishes itself by providing easy-to-find communities for a truly endless range of topics.

Reddit makes money through advertising as well as offering a premium ad-free membership plan. The company has enjoyed continuous user & revenue growth, acquisitions by Conde Nast in 2006 and Advance in 2011, and plans to launch an IPO bid in 2024.
